We are given the function: $h(x)=\sqrt{-x}-2$ We start graphing with the basic function $a(x)=\sqrt x$. We reflect $a(x)$ about the $y$-axis to get $b(x)=\sqrt{-x}$. Then we vertically shift $b(x)$ 2 units downward to get $h(x)=\sqrt{-x}-2$. We use 3 points: $(-4,0),(-1,-1),(0,-2)$.
